Blue Networks, Inc. Announces New Customer Control Panel, Free VOIP Trial
Research Triangle Park, NC (PRWeb) January 25, 2007 -- Blue Networks, Inc. announced general availability of its next-generation customer provisioning and control panel and began free VOIP trials.
Next-Generation Control and Provisioning
"We're very excited about our latest addition to the stable of technologies here at Blue," said Stephen Misel, Director of Technology of Blue Networks, Inc. "Our next-generation customer control panel was designed from the ground-up to be powerful and easy to use," Misel added. Some of the features in the web-based system include balance notifications, phone number provisioning, SIP/IAX trunks, CDR and Channel support.
Free Trial
"We invite anyone with a need for SIP origination and termination services to sign up for our free VOIP trial and evaluate our technologies," said Jed Stafford, President of Blue Networks, Inc. Trial accounts are created immediately, and with no strings attached. "Potential customers are given ten minutes of US termination and access to Blue's customer tools, including the next-generation provisioning and control panel, to evaluate the services," Stafford said.
About Blue Networks, Inc.
Incorporated in 2003, Blue offers wholesale pricing without the high commitment levels of traditional wireline and IP carriers. Blue maintains carrier-grade facilities throughout the United States, Western Europe, Japan and Australia and provides VOIP services via SIP and other industry standard protocols.
